2 SPLM-IO members arrested by army in Northern Bahr el Ghazal

IO calls action campaign to “scare people from joining the SPLM-IO and to intimidate our members in order to silent them and not to talk about the SPLM-IO in the statement.”

JUBA – South Sudan’s main armed opposition group, SPLM-IO, has said that two of its members have been arrested and detained by South Sudan People’s Defense Forces (SSPDF) in the country’s Northern Bahr el Ghazal state, according to a senior member of the group.

Dut Majokdit, a member of the SPLM-IO National Liberation Council (NLC) and close ally to First Vice President Dr. Riek Machar Teny told Sudans Post in an exclusive interview on Thursday night that Deng Akoon Yai and Longar Arou were arrested lasted week by the army’s third infantry division in Northern Bahr el Ghazal and are being detained at Wunyik military headquarters.

“Two of the SPLM-IO members have been arrested in Jac Payam of Aweil North by the SSPDF just because they decided to join the Sudan People’s Liberation Movement in Opposition under the leadership of Dr. Riek Machar Teny. Now they are being detained by the military at Wunyik military barrack,” Majokdit said from Juba.

The senior opposition official said the two members of the group were arrested in a local market at Jac Payam by ex-National Democratic Movement chief of staff who had abandoned the group under Dr. Lam to join the SSPDF last year.

“They were arrested just in a local market at Jac Payam by a certain self-proclaimed general from the SSPDF called Nicodemus Deng Deng who was chief of staff of the NDM led by Dr. Lam Akol Ajawin before he defect to the SSPDF,” he added.

Majokdit said the government was doing that to scare people in the area from joining the SPLM-IO saying such actions are detrimental to the implementation of the revitalized peace agreement signed in 2018 by the government and the SPLM-IO.

“They are doing this to only scare people from joining the SPLM-IO and to intimidate  our members in order to silent them and not to talk about the SPLM-IO in the statement,” the outspoken opposition official said.

“We urge the Governor of Northern Bhar El Ghazel State Honorable Tong Akeen Ngor and Division 3 commander to free the these SPLM-IO members from detentions because we are implementing the peace agreement as parties to the unity government and no need to arrest members of the SPLM-IO while His Excellency Dr. Riek Machar is the First Vice President of the country,” he added.

“It is time to build and construct complete peace and stability to our bowl ole on Aweil and anywhere in the country and as such we should refrain from threat and work together as peace parties to serve and deliver basic services to the suffering  people as we continue to implement the peace agreement.

“We therefore condemn the arrest and call for their immediate release.”
